Doing a good del lago is something that takes a lot of practice because of some tricky shots like that 4th one. A lot of movements and timings are pretty specific to be able to kill him with 10 hits before his second opportunity to dive. To my knowledge there is no really good tutorial for lago because it's pretty hard to explain every detail of it but the best thing you can do is watch streams of top runners and practice it a lot. When you practice (with anything really) don't just focus of the times you get it right, pay attention to when you did it wrong and try to understand where it went wrong and why. The more you understand what doesn't work, the more it will make sense overall. I'm happy to help people getting into the game so if you have any other questions down the line, you can always ask!
you can have HC without getting rid of CT, which is what I have. Anyway if you don't have HC, you would use grenades on the gigante doors and PRL on Krauser
Yes, the TMP is not worthwhile for platforms other than what I mentioned just because more grenade room is not necessary outside of 60fps. Also the salazar statue can be tricky without CT and that's not worth dealing with either when there is no real reward for using TMP on 30fps other than gamecube
There are a few uses for the HC through the run adding up to about 7 secs of time save, I was actually the one to come up with a lot of the HC strats and I think I'm the only one who does them all. The main thing you can do with it is a strat for Krauser. The TMP is actually a replacement for the CT, which changes a lot of strats. TMP is really only useful for gamecube version and PC 60fps. On gamecube, it changes the run drastically but saves a lot of time. On PC 60, its main function is to allow for much needed space for extra flashes.

RE4 was my first speedgame, and still the main one I play. If you think you will enjoy playing the game a lot, than it's not a bad game to start with. Having something you wont get bored of is the most important thing for choosing a game to speedrun. Also since RE4 has NG+ it is very easy to get started learning. Any game with a NG+ category is very easy to learn and complete a run of, just hard to master. the NG category however I would not recommend to beginners as it is very technical and punishing.
